The BMW R1200C is a cruiser motorcycle that was introduced in 1997 and was produced until 2004. The 2002-03 models received an upgrade in engine power, offering riders 61 horsepower and 72 lb-ft of torque. The bike has a unique retro styling with a long wheelbase and low-slung seat, as well as a Telelever front suspension system and a Monolever rear suspension. Other features include a 5-speed transmission, linked ABS brakes, and an optional windshield.

The R1200C had a mixed reception from motorcycle enthusiasts when it first debuted, with some criticizing its unusual looks and lack of speed, while others praised its handling and comfort. It gained a cult following over time and even appeared in the James Bond film “Tomorrow Never Dies.”

In terms of maintenance, the R1200C has a reputation for being a reliable bike that doesn’t require too much attention. However, some owners have reported issues with the drive shaft and rear wheel bearings. Regular oil changes and valve adjustments are recommended to keep the bike running smoothly.

The Kawasaki KLR650 is a motorcycle with a four stroke, single cylinder, DOHC, 4 valve engine and a capacity of 651cc / 39.7 cu-in. It has a liquid cooled cooling system and a compression ratio of 9.5:1. The bike uses a Keihin CVK40 carburetor for induction and a digital TCBI for ignition. It has a maximum power output of 48 hp / 35.0 kW @ 6500 rpm and a maximum torque of 5.3 kgf-m / 38.3 lb-ft @ 5500 rpm. The transmission is a 5-speed with chain final drive. The frame is a single downtube fully cradle frame box section aluminum swingarm. The front suspension is 38mm air assisted Kayaba forks with 230 mm / 9.0 in of travel and the rear suspension is a single Kayaba shock with 230 mm / 9.0 in of travel. The front brakes are a single 230mm disc and the rear brakes are a single 204mm disc. The bike has a seat height of 889 mm / 35.0 in and a dry weight of 153 kg / 337.3 lbs. The fuel capacity is 23 litres / 6.0 US gal and the average consumption is 18.1 km/lit. The bike can brake from 60-0 in 13.7 m and from 100-0 in 40.0 m. Its standing 1/4 mile time is 14.2 sec with a top speed of 163.5 km/h.

The Suzuki DR-Z 400S was manufactured in 2002-03 and has a four-stroke, single-cylinder, DOHC, 4-valve engine with a capacity of 398 cc/24.3 cu-in. It has a Mikuni BSR36 carburetor and a compression ratio of 11.3:1. The motorcycle is liquid-cooled, has digital CDI ignition, and starts with the push of a button. It delivers up to 29.2 kW/39.7 hp of power and 39 Nm/3.98 kg-m/28.8 lb-ft of torque. It has a wet, multiple-disc, cable-operated clutch and a five-speed transmission that uses a chain to drive the #520 final drive. The front suspension is telescopic and 49 mm and oil-damped, with 11-way compression damping and adjustable spring preload. The rear suspension is link-type, fully adjustable for spring preload, and 26-way compression damping. The motorcycle has front and rear disc brakes and the tires measure 80/100-21 in front and 120/90-18 at the rear. It has a length of 2310 mm/90.9 in, a height of 1230 mm/48.4 in, a width of 875 mm/34.4 in, and a wheelbase of 1485 mm/58.5 in. The seat is 935 mm/36.8 in high, and the ground clearance is 300 mm/11.8 in. It weighs 132 kg/291 lbs and can hold up to 10 liters/2.6 US gallons/2.2 imp gallons of fuel. The motorcycle consumes an average of 4.5 L/100 km, offering a 21.9 km/l, 51.1 US mpg, or 61.9 imp mpg mileage. It takes 13.9 seconds for the bike to cover a standing quarter-mile and has a top speed of 152 km/h/94 mph.

The BMW R1150RS was a touring motorcycle produced in 2002 and 2003. It featured a 1130cc boxer engine, producing 85 horsepower and 72 lb-ft of torque, making it suitable for long distance rides.

Its design incorporated comfort features such as an adjustable seat and handlebars, as well as a windscreen that could be adjusted to different heights. Additionally, the bike came equipped with heated grips, making it ideal for colder weather.

The R1150RS also had a six-speed transmission and shaft drive, making it easy to handle and durable for long distance rides. Its suspension consisted of a Telelever front fork and Paralever rear swingarm that provided a comfortable ride and good handling.

Despite its comfort-oriented design, the R1150RS was also capable of producing a sporty performance, thanks to its responsive throttle, minimal throttle lag, and light handling. The bike had a top speed of 135 mph and could reach 0-60 in under four seconds.
